πGeneration guide
5th-gen RW/RT Hybrid β’ 2020-2022
This generation features Honda's innovative i-MMD hybrid system, combining a 2.0L Atkinson engine with two electric motors. The vehicle utilizes a mechanical AWD propshaft instead of an electric rear motor for improved traction and reliability.
6th-gen RS Hybrid β’ 2023-present
Refreshed with a larger 1.06 kWh lithium-ion HV battery, the 6th-gen CR-V Hybrid offers enhanced efficiency. Available exclusively in Sport, Sport-L, and Sport Touring trims, it maintains Honda's commitment to hybrid technology.
Known issues by generation
In the 5th-gen RW/RT hybrids (2020-2022), common known issues include early software updates for the i-MMD inverter and concerns about the 12V auxiliary battery's short lifecycle. Additionally, the infotainment system may experience Bluetooth connectivity issues prior to the 2023 refresh. Owners may also notice slight HV traction battery State of Health degradation emerging in the early fleet, particularly affecting performance in cold and hot conditions. The transition between regenerative and friction braking can feel rough on cold starts, and fuel-tank vapor recovery issues have been noted in these years. The 6th-gen RS hybrids from 2023 onwards have addressed many of these issues, aiming to enhance reliability and driver experience.
Donation value by condition + generation
When considering the donation value of your Honda CR-V Hybrid, the battery State of Health (SoH) is the primary determinant, along with trim and drivetrain specifics. AWD variants typically attract a premium, especially the Sport Touring AWD models, which frequently surpass the IRS Form 8283 Section B appraisal threshold of $5k due to low mileage and strong demand. Additionally, the impressive 40 MPG combined city mileage positions the CR-V Hybrid favorably against competitors, providing excellent resale value. It's noteworthy that replacement HV batteries can range from $2-3k for aftermarket reconditioned options, while OEM replacements can reach $4-5.5k, further influencing the vehicle's residual value.
